How did ancient Athens compare in size to the United States in 1789
photoshop1234 [79]
The whole of Attica (the area sorounding and controlled by Athens) had a size of 2500 square kilometers) which is very small compared to the size of USA in 1789. At that time USA had an area of <span>864,746 square kilometers. </span>
